repo.or.cz
/
ttfautohint.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
TODO.
2011-07-15
Werner Lemberg
TODO
.
commit
|
commitdiff
|
tree
2011-07-15
Werner
L
emberg
More TOD
O
en
t
ries
.
commit
|
commitdiff
|
tree
2011-07-12
Werner Lemberg
Set zp2 correctly for
I
UP instruction
.
commit
|
commitdiff
|
tree
2011-07-12
Werner Lemb
e
rg
Add comment rel
a
ted
to maxSiz
e
O
fInstr
u
cti
o
ns
.
commit
|
commitdiff
|
tree
2011-07-12
Werner Lemberg
Remove a sup
e
rfluous `EIF'
.
commit
|
commitdiff
|
tree
2011-07-02
We
r
ner Le
m
ber
g
A
nother idea
.
commit
|
commitdiff
|
tree
2011-06-30
Werner Lemberg
Ch
e
ck
s
ize of `
f
p
g
m' table for computing maxSizeOfInstr
u
ctions
.
commit
|
commitdiff
|
tree
2011-06-30
Werne
r
L
e
mberg
Minor
d
o
c
updates
.
commit
|
commitdiff
|
tree
2011-06-28
Wern
e
r
Lemberg
M
ore things for T
O
DO
.
commit
|
commitdiff
|
tree
2011-06-25
W
e
rne
r
Lemberg
Add manual page
.
commit
|
commitdiff
|
tree
2011-06-25
Werner L
e
mberg
R
e
quire FreeType 2
.
4
.
5
.
commit
|
commitdiff
|
tree
2011-06-24
Werner Lemberg
Fix
pedantic and ansi warnings of gcc
.
commit
|
commitdiff
|
tree
2011-06-24
Werne
r
L
e
mberg
Add copyright not
i
ces
.
commit
|
commitdiff
|
tree
2011-06-24
Werner Lemberg
Ha
n
dle re
m
ain
i
ng options exce
p
t pre-hinting and x-he
i
ght
.
.
.
commit
|
commitdiff
|
tree
2011-06-23
Werne
r
L
e
mberg
Ha
n
dle options `progress
-
callback' and `pro
g
r
e
ss-c
a
llba
c
k
.
.
.
commit
|
commitdiff
|
tree
2011-06-22
Werner Lembe
r
g
Add command lin
e
options to the demo program
(
a
nd i
m
plement
.
.
.
commit
|
commitdiff
|
tree
2011-06-22
Wer
n
er
Lemberg
Handle
`
hi
n
t
i
n
g
_range_{
m
in,
m
ax
}
'
options
.
commit
|
commitdiff
|
tree
2011-06-21
Werner Lember
g
Handle
`
{in,out}-buffer' and `{in,ou
t
}-buffer-len'
.
.
.
commit
|
commitdiff
|
tree
2011-06-21
Werner Lemberg
Do
c
fix
e
s
.
commit
|
commitdiff
|
tree
2011-06-21
Werner Lemberg
Handle `i
n
-file
'
and
`out-file
'
options
.
commit
|
commitdiff
|
tree
2011-06-21
Werner Lemberg
Fix g++ warnin
g
s
.
commit
|
commitdiff
|
tree
2011-06-21
W
e
rne
r
L
e
m
b
erg
Sta
r
t with a mo
r
e flexi
b
le API
.
commit
|
commitdiff
|
tree
2011-06-20
Werner Lem
b
er
g
Apply
F
re
e
Type autohi
n
t
e
r fix
.
commit
|
commitdiff
|
tree
2011-06-20
Werner Le
m
b
erg
Add more files t
o
wards a real package
.
commit
|
commitdiff
|
tree
2011-06-18
Werner
Lemberg
Add
thi
r
d
ar
g
um
e
nt
to TTF_autohint
.
commit
|
commitdiff
|
tree
2011-06-18
Werner Lembe
r
g
St
a
r
t wi
t
h better documentatio
n
.
commit
|
commitdiff
|
tree
2011-06-17
We
r
ner Lemberg
Up
d
a
t
ed
.
commit
|
commitdiff
|
tree
2011-06-17
Werner Lemb
e
rg
Rename demo program to `ttfautohint' and fix static
.
.
.
commit
|
commitdiff
|
tree
2011-06-16
Wern
e
r Le
m
berg
Add c
o
de to pro
p
e
r
l
y
handly
composite
g
lyphs
.
commit
|
commitdiff
|
tree
2011-06-15
Werne
r
L
emberg
Add by
t
e
c
o
d
e
funct
i
ons to shift a
s
ubglyph
.
commit
|
commitdiff
|
tree
2011-06-15
W
e
rner
L
emberg
Cosmetics
.
commit
|
commitdiff
|
tree
2011-06-14
W
erner Lemberg
Add code to properly
scale glyphs not handled by the
.
.
.
commit
|
commitdiff
|
tree
2011-06-14
Werner Le
m
berg
Add b
y
t
e
code f
u
n
ctions to scale a
g
lyp
h
.
commit
|
commitdiff
|
tree
2011-06-14
Wer
n
er Lemb
e
rg
Disabl
e
(additio
n
al) hin
t
ing of com
p
osites
.
commit
|
commitdiff
|
tree
2011-06-13
Wer
n
e
r Lemberg
Fi
x
`
prep' pro
g
ram t
o
always p
r
ovide a
value fo
r
`sal_scale'
.
commit
|
commitdiff
|
tree
2011-06-13
Wern
e
r Lemberg
Apply scaling t
o
s
egment cre
a
tion and s
t
rong
point
.
.
.
commit
|
commitdiff
|
tree
2011-06-13
Werner Le
m
berg
Some bu
g
fix
e
s
.
commit
|
commitdiff
|
tree
2011-06-13
Werner Lemb
e
rg
Typo
.
commit
|
commitdiff
|
tree
2011-06-13
Werne
r
Lemberg
Add
b
ytecode fo
r
point hints
.
commit
|
commitdiff
|
tree
2011-06-12
Werner
L
em
b
erg
F
o
rmat
t
ing
.
commit
|
commitdiff
|
tree
2011-06-12
Werner
L
e
m
berg
Split
`ta
b
ytecode
.
c' int
o
`tacvt
.
c', `tafpgm
.
c', an
d
.
.
.
commit
|
commitdiff
|
tree
2011-06-12
Werner
Lember
g
Add bytec
o
de f
r
amework for handling poi
n
t hints
.
commit
|
commitdiff
|
tree
2011-06-12
W
erner Lemberg
Em
i
t
b
ytecod
e
fo
r
`
ta_ip_
*
'
actio
n
s
.
commit
|
commitdiff
|
tree
2011-06-12
Wer
n
er Lemberg
Hand
l
e `ta_ip_*' actions
and fix
som
e
thinkos
.
commit
|
commitdiff
|
tree
2011-06-11
Wern
e
r L
e
mberg
M
ore
p
rep
a
rations f
o
r point h
i
nt
s
handling
.
commit
|
commitdiff
|
tree
2011-06-11
Werner Lemberg
Th
i
n
ko
.
commit
|
commitdiff
|
tree
2011-06-11
Wer
n
e
r L
e
m
b
erg
Add missi
n
g error handlin
g
.
commit
|
commitdiff
|
tree
2011-06-11
Werner
Lemberg
Fix
f
un
c
tion
o
ffset
.
commit
|
commitdiff
|
tree
2011-06-11
Werner Lemberg
Introdu
c
e point hints a
n
d
provide framework for them
.
commit
|
commitdiff
|
tree
2011-06-11
Werner Le
m
b
e
rg
Ty
p
o
.
commit
|
commitdiff
|
tree
2011-06-11
W
erner L
e
mberg
Rem
o
ve no long
e
r used
b
y
tecode function stu
b
s
.
commit
|
commitdiff
|
tree
2011-06-11
Werner Lemb
e
rg
Add bytecode for S
E
RI
F
_LINK
2
action
.
commit
|
commitdiff
|
tree
2011-06-11
Werne
r
Lemberg
Re
a
lly st
o
re anchor in SERIF_ANCH
O
R action bytecode
.
.
.
commit
|
commitdiff
|
tree
2011-06-11
Werner Lemberg
Add b
y
te
c
o
de for
SERIF_
L
INK1
a
c
tion
.
commit
|
commitdiff
|
tree
2011-06-11
W
erner Lemberg
Ad
d
by
t
ecode for
SERIF_ANCHOR
a
c
t
ion
.
commit
|
commitdiff
|
tree
2011-06-10
Werner Lemberg
A
dd b
y
tecode
fo
r
SERIF action
.
commit
|
commitdiff
|
tree
2011-06-10
Wer
n
er Lem
b
erg
Modify
and hints
r
ec
o
rde
r
and
p
r
epare bytecode
to
h
andle
.
.
.
commit
|
commitdiff
|
tree
2011-06-09
Werner
L
emb
e
rg
Add `bci_round' bytec
o
de f
u
nction
.
commit
|
commitdiff
|
tree
2011-06-09
We
r
ner Lemberg
A
d
d bytec
o
de for STE
M
action (part 2)
.
commit
|
commitdiff
|
tree
2011-06-09
Werner Lemberg
F
ix thinko in bc
i
_comput
e
_stem_width
.
commit
|
commitdiff
|
tree
2011-06-09
Wer
n
er Lemberg
F
i
x handling of wrap-aroun
d
seg
m
ents
.
commit
|
commitdiff
|
tree
2011-06-09
Werner Lemberg
M
i
nor doc
a
n
d
code fi
x
es
.
commit
|
commitdiff
|
tree
2011-06-09
Wern
e
r
L
emberg
Add
byte
c
ode
f
or STEM
action (part 1
)
.
commit
|
commitdiff
|
tree
2011-06-08
W
erner Lemberg
Remove unu
s
ed structure member
.
commit
|
commitdiff
|
tree
2011-06-08
Werner Lemberg
Handle wrap-a
r
ound segm
e
nts
.
commit
|
commitdiff
|
tree
2011-06-06
We
r
ne
r
Lem
b
er
g
Add byte
c
ode f
o
r ADJUST and ADJUST_
B
OUND a
c
tions
.
commit
|
commitdiff
|
tree
2011-06-06
Wer
n
er Lemberg
Add bytecode for ANCHOR action
.
commit
|
commitdiff
|
tree
2011-06-05
Werner L
e
mberg
Com
p
letely rem
o
ve `sal_pos'
.
commit
|
commitdiff
|
tree
2011-06-05
Werner Lemberg
Use two se
t
s of twil
i
ght points to
represent segments
.
commit
|
commitdiff
|
tree
2011-06-05
W
e
rne
r
Le
m
ber
g
Fix realloc
a
tion of bytecode buffer
.
commit
|
commitdiff
|
tree
2011-06-04
Werner Lemberg
Us
e
twilight
points
to re
p
re
s
en
t
segments
.
commit
|
commitdiff
|
tree
2011-06-03
Werner Lemberg
Add byteco
d
e for `BL
U
E_ANCHOR'
ac
t
ion
.
commit
|
commitdiff
|
tree
2011-06-03
Wer
n
er L
e
mberg
Add new action `BLUE_A
N
CHOR'
.
commit
|
commitdiff
|
tree
2011-06-03
W
e
rn
e
r Lemberg
Fix emi
t
ting of bytecode ins
t
ructions
.
commit
|
commitdiff
|
tree
2011-06-02
Werner Lembe
r
g
F
ix
think
o
in
bci_compute
_
s
tem_width
.
commit
|
commitdiff
|
tree
2011-06-02
Werner
Lem
b
erg
Add byteco
d
e fo
r
LINK action
.
commit
|
commitdiff
|
tree
2011-06-01
W
e
r
ner Lember
g
Do
n
't emit `is_se
r
if' and
`is_
r
ound'
.
commit
|
commitdiff
|
tree
2011-06-01
Wern
e
r Lember
g
Bytec
o
de function renamings for c
o
nsistency
.
commit
|
commitdiff
|
tree
2011-06-01
Werner Lemberg
Add
b
ytecode for
BLUE actio
n
.
commit
|
commitdiff
|
tree
2011-06-01
Werner Lemberg
Fix debuggin
g
.
commit
|
commitdiff
|
tree
2011-06-01
Wer
n
er Lemberg
Pass blue zone
i
ndex to BLUE action
.
commit
|
commitdiff
|
tree
2011-05-30
Werner Lemb
e
rg
Use gener
i
c
p
oi
n
te
r
s in ca
l
lback function
.
commit
|
commitdiff
|
tree
2011-05-30
Werner Le
m
be
r
g
F
i
n
i
sh byt
e
code framework for hints records
.
commit
|
commitdiff
|
tree
2011-05-30
W
erne
r
Lemberg
Don't emit bytecode if the aut
o
hinter does nothing
.
commit
|
commitdiff
|
tree
2011-05-29
Werner
Lemberg
Remov
e
compiler warning
.
commit
|
commitdiff
|
tree
2011-05-29
Werner Lembe
r
g
Emi
t
hints
r
ecor
d
s
.
commit
|
commitdiff
|
tree
2011-05-28
Werner Lem
b
e
r
g
Store
number of acti
o
ns
.
commit
|
commitdiff
|
tree
2011-05-27
Wer
n
er
L
emberg
Reduce number of hints
r
ecords
.
commit
|
commitdiff
|
tree
2011-05-27
Werner Lem
b
erg
Add new a
c
t
i
o
n `ADJUST
'
.
commit
|
commitdiff
|
tree
2011-05-27
We
r
ner
Lemberg
R
eplace hinting
set
s
with h
i
nt
s
records
.
commit
|
commitdiff
|
tree
2011-05-26
Werne
r
Lembe
r
g
Fi
x
computation of bytecode array length
.
commit
|
commitdiff
|
tree
2011-05-24
W
e
rner Le
m
berg
Comments, formatting
.
commit
|
commitdiff
|
tree
2011-05-23
W
er
n
er Lemberg
Use symbol
i
c names for `p
r
ep'
bytecode
snippe
t
s
.
commit
|
commitdiff
|
tree
2011-05-23
Werner Lemberg
Add
b
ytecode t
o
round blue ref and shoot
v
a
lues
.
commit
|
commitdiff
|
tree
2011-05-23
Werner Lemberg
Sim
p
li
f
y
C
VT macros
.
commit
|
commitdiff
|
tree
2011-05-22
W
e
r
ner Lemberg
Thinko: If xppe
m
!=
y
ppem, don't sca
l
e CVT valu
e
s horizontally
.
commit
|
commitdiff
|
tree
2011-05-22
Wer
n
e
r
Lemberg
Handle standard wid
t
h and `is_extra_light
'
flag
.
commit
|
commitdiff
|
tree
2011-05-22
W
e
rner
L
ember
g
Mor
e
macro
trickery
.
commit
|
commitdiff
|
tree
2011-05-22
W
erner Lem
b
erg
Emit better values for
max_storage and max_stack_
e
leme
n
ts
.
commit
|
commitdiff
|
tree
2011-05-21
Wer
n
er Lemberg
Use some macro trickery
to m
a
de code mor
e
reada
b
le
.
commit
|
commitdiff
|
tree
next